/**
*
* RunProgram
*
* This sample runs a specified program inside a virtual machine with
* output re-directed to a temporary file inside the guest and
* downloads the output file.
*
* Parameters:
* url [required] : url of the web service
* username [required] : username for the authentication
* password [required] : password for the authentication
* vmname [required] : name of the virtual machine
* guestusername [required] : username in the guest
* guestpassword [required] : password in the guest
* guestprogrampath [required] : Fully qualified path of the program
* inside the guest.
* localoutputfilepath [required] : Path to the local file to store the
* output.
* interactivesession [optional] : Run the program within an
* interactive session inside the guest.
*
* Command Line:
* run.bat com.vmware.general.RunProgram --url [webserviceurl]
* --username [username] --password [password] --vmname [vmname]
* --guestusername [guest user] --guestpassword [guest password]
* --guestprogrampath [Fully qualified path of the program in the guest]
* --localoutputfilepath [Path to the local file to store the output]
* [--interactivesession]
*
*/

/**
* main method annotated with "Action"
*/
@Action
public void run() throws Exception, InvalidPropertyFaultMsg {
Map vms =
getMOREFs.inFolderByType(serviceContent.getRootFolder(),
"VirtualMachine");
vmMOR = vms.get(guestConnection.vmname);
if (vmMOR != null) {
System.out.println("Virtual Machine " + guestConnection.vmname
+ " found");
powerState =
(VirtualMachinePowerState) getMOREFs.entityProps(vmMOR,
new String[]{"runtime.powerState"}).get(
"runtime.powerState");
if (!powerState.equals(VirtualMachinePowerState.POWERED_ON)) {
System.out.println("VirtualMachine: " + guestConnection.vmname
+ " needs to be powered on");
return;
}
} else {
System.out.println("Virtual Machine " + guestConnection.vmname
+ " not found.");
return;
}
boolean useInteractiveSession = interactive;
String[] opts;
String[] opt;
if (useInteractiveSession) {
opts = new String[]{"guest.interactiveGuestOperationsReady"};
opt = new String[]{"guest.interactiveGuestOperationsReady"};
} else {
opts = new String[]{"guest.guestOperationsReady"};
opt = new String[]{"guest.guestOperationsReady"};
}
waitForValues.wait(vmMOR, opts, opt,
new Object[][]{new Object[]{true}});
System.out.println("Guest Operations are ready for the VM");
ManagedObjectReference guestOpManger =
serviceContent.getGuestOperationsManager();
Map guestOpMgr =
getMOREFs.entityProps(guestOpManger, new String[]{"processManager",
"fileManager"});
fileManagerRef =
(ManagedObjectReference) guestOpMgr.get("fileManager");
processManagerRef =
(ManagedObjectReference) guestOpMgr.get("processManager");
auth = new NamePasswordAuthentication();
auth.setUsername(guestConnection.username);
auth.setPassword(guestConnection.password);
auth.setInteractiveSession(useInteractiveSession);
System.out.println("Executing CreateTemporaryFile guest operation");
tempFilePath =
vimPort.createTemporaryFileInGuest(fileManagerRef, vmMOR, auth,
"", "", "");
System.out.println("Successfully created a temporary file at: "
+ tempFilePath + " inside the guest");
GuestProgramSpec spec = new GuestProgramSpec();
spec.setProgramPath(guestProgramPath);
spec.setArguments("> " + tempFilePath + " 2>&1");
System.out.println("Starting the specified program inside the guest");
long pid =
vimPort
.startProgramInGuest(processManagerRef, vmMOR, auth, spec);
System.out
.println("Process ID of the program started is: " + pid + "");
List pidsList = new ArrayList();
pidsList.add(pid);
List procInfo = null;
do {
System.out.println("Waiting for the process to finish running.");
procInfo =
vimPort.listProcessesInGuest(processManagerRef, vmMOR, auth,
pidsList);
Thread.sleep(5 * 1000);
} while (procInfo.get(0).getEndTime() == null);
System.out.println("Exit code of the program is "
+ procInfo.get(0).getExitCode());
FileTransferInformation fileTransferInformation = null;
fileTransferInformation =
vimPort.initiateFileTransferFromGuest(fileManagerRef, vmMOR,
auth, tempFilePath);
String fileDownloadUrl =
fileTransferInformation.getUrl().replaceAll("\\*",
connection.getHost());
System.out.println("Downloading the output file from :"
+ fileDownloadUrl);
getData(fileDownloadUrl, localOutputFilePath);
System.out.println("Successfully downloaded the file");
}
